展開された子に合わせて親コンテナのサイズを変更する
目的は、親
1 つの方法は、親のオーバーフロー プロパティを auto に設定することです。これにより、コンテンツがオーバーフローし、必要に応じて親内に垂直スクロールバーが作成されるようになります。ただし、この方法には、子コンテンツがブラウザ ウィンドウの幅を超えて拡張され、ページ自体ではなく親に水平スクロールバーが表示される場合に欠点があります。
この問題を克服し、スクロールバーがページ レベルで表示されるようにするには、別のソリューションを実装できます。親の表示プロパティを table に設定し、子の表示プロパティを table-row に設定すると、ページ レベルでの水平スクロールに対応しながら、子の高さを含むように親のサイズが変更されます。
/ 親
/
display: table;
/ Children
/
display: table-row;
以上がページレベルのスクロールを維持しながら、展開された子に合わせて親 Div のサイズを動的に変更する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。